  +  What is related to it?
  +  ----------------------
  +
  +  http://jakarta.apache.org/avalon - the parent project for Phoenix.
  +
  +  http://jakarta.apache.org/avalon/framework - a service framework initiative.
  +  
  +  http://jakarta.apache.org/avalon/cornerstone - a set of reusable components that 
  +  Phoenix server applications may use.
  +
  +  http://jakarta.apache.org/avalon/apps - a set of complete and in-progress
  +  applications for Phoenix.
  +
  +  http://jakarta.apache.org/james - a mail server that runs as a Phoenix 
  +  server application.
   
     Requirements
     ------------
  @@ -21,6 +37,10 @@
     -To build form CVS you must set JAVA_HOME to the jdk dir (eg:/usr/bin/jdk1.3 or 
      c:\jdk1.3)
      
  +  Note for JDK1.4 users, please remove xerces.jar from Phoenix's lib dir.  This is 
  +  because JDK 1.4 comes with xerces, and Phoenix may object to two versions in the 
  +  classpath.   
  +
